BALM - Version 1.0, November 2001. EMail has lately become one of the main deployment method for viruses of different kinds. Many (but not all) of those viruses come as a file attached to an email message. The current version of the popular Outlook Express (ver 6 and above) email client, has a new important feature that can block attached files from been executed by mistake. Therefore it is highly recommended for Outlook Express users to upgrade to this version, AND TO ENABLE THIS OPTION WHICH IS DISABLED BY DEFAULT. However, Outlook Express 6 has no easy management of which file types to block or allow. This is why I wrote BALM to help myself and you controlling this protection. So, this is how you can better protect your computer from email viruses: 1) First are some general rules: You should have a good backup procedure, so you can recover data in case... You should have a working and updated anti-virus program. Always think twice before opening an email attachment. 2) Download and install the latest Internet Explorer 6 + Outlook Express 6. 3) Set the Security options in Outlook Express as shown in the picture below. 4) Use BALM or "Folder Options" if you wish to Allow or Block specific file types. 5) Update your programs like Internet Explorer and MSOffice for patches to security problems.
